The Toyota Sienna 2026 in Baie-Comeau is a hybrid minivan offered in 7- or 8-passenger configurations, with all-wheel drive available depending on the trim. For North Shore families looking for a spacious, efficient vehicle suited to long drives, it deserves to be seriously compared with midsize SUVs and large family SUVs. Toyota Canada confirms that the Sienna 2026 is exclusively hybrid, available with all-wheel drive, and offered in 7- or 8-passenger models.
The Sienna 2026 is primarily aimed at families that need real space. Unlike many three-row SUVs, a minivan generally offers easier access to the rear seats thanks to its sliding doors. This is useful with child seats, school bags, sports equipment, or passengers who frequently get in and out.

The Sienna 2026 is only offered with a hybrid powertrain. This is important because there is no gas-only version to compare within the 2026 lineup.
At Baie-Comeau Toyota, the Sienna 2026 listed among new vehicles shows fuel consumption of 6.6 L/100 km in the city and 6.5 L/100 km on the highway, with a starting price listed at $53,372 before applicable fees and conditions. All-wheel drive is not standard on every trim, but it is available. Toyota Canada specifies that the Sienna LE AWD adds Toyota’s electronically controlled on-demand all-wheel drive system to the equipment included on the LE trim.
For the North Shore, this is worth considering. Road conditions can change quickly depending on the season: rain, snow, cold pavement, snowy parking lots, secondary roads or early morning departures. An AWD version may be more relevant for a family that drives year-round.
That said, the choice between FWD and AWD should remain practical. A FWD version may be enough for some drivers, especially if the vehicle is equipped with proper winter tires and used mainly in town. An AWD version becomes more interesting for those who often drive outside main roads or want more traction in changing conditions.

The right choice mainly depends on three criteria: number of passengers, desired equipment level and whether or not all-wheel drive is needed.
The LE trim is an 8-passenger version. Toyota Canada indicates that it includes an 8-inch touchscreen,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, a power liftgate, rear side-window sunshades and an auto-dimming rearview mirror with an integrated garage door opener.
This is the trim to consider if your priorities are space, budget and practicality.
The LE AWD includes the same features as the LE, but adds the electronically controlled on-demand AWD system.
This is often the most logical version for a family that wants to stay within a practical configuration, but prefers to have all-wheel drive for winter and changing conditions.
The XLE is an 8-passenger version that adds a 12.3-inch screen, a power moonroof, motion-activated sliding doors, a motion-activated liftgate, SofTex upholstery, Smart Key access and four-zone automatic climate control.
It may be interesting for a family planning to keep the vehicle for several years and looking for more comfort without moving into the most expensive trims.
The XSE is a 7-passenger version. Toyota Canada mentions features such as a 12-speaker JBL audio system, a 12.3-inch touchscreen, sport-tuned suspension, 20-inch wheels on the FWD version, second-row captain’s chairs and four-zone independent climate control.
It is aimed more at drivers who want a more dynamic presentation and more equipment.
The Limited AWD adds second-row heated captain’s chairs with ottomans, heated and ventilated front seats, a 12-speaker JBL audio system, a 12.3-inch touchscreen, a digital rearview mirror, a rear-seat entertainment system, a 120 V / 1,500 W outlet and a panoramic view monitor.
The Platinum AWD then adds features such as a head-up display, rain-sensing wipers, a refrigerator and a built-in vacuum.
These trims are best suited to families looking for a higher level of comfort and several convenience features.
